Counsel summarized Harwick Instruments' claim that our Tidemark module exceeds the scope of the 2021 component license. Exposure is estimated at a mid-six-figure settlement versus materially higher litigation costs. Finance is asked to establish a reserve this quarter and model both outcomes for the forecast. No customer communication until counsel approves language. Settlement posture and the related planning assumptions are recorded in the confidential note below.

board note of kadug-tawig: Only 5 of the 100 pilot accounts renewed Oliath, so a churn review is set for April 15.

## Runbook: Shelfhawk catalogue import

Welcome aboard! The nightly import pulls MARC records from the Lanternwell feed into Shelfhawk. If it stalls, check the dedupe queue first — it's almost always that. Restart with `shelfhawk import --resume`; never run two imports at once. Before your first run, the feed access credential goes on the next line.

vault entry, hahaf-tahop: VAULT_KEY3=84f

Night-shift staff: Floor 4 of the Tellhaven Building opens this week. After 21:00, access is via the rear stairwell only; the lifts are locked out overnight during the settling period. Complete a walk-through of the new floor once per shift and log it. The stairwell keypad accepts the code below.

badge for yahop-fawep: bdg-XBKXI-68071